Year Ender 2024: Top 5 Test Batters Who Dominated the Runs Charts!

From run machines to century getters, batters played with positive temperament and made their mark this year.

Year Ender 2024: The end of 2024 year has come and we’ve seen some astonishing batting display in Test cricket. From run machines to century getters, batters played with positive temperament and made their mark this year.

---Advertisement---

Here are top-5 batters who’ve dominated and scored runs in Test matches:

Joe Root (ENG): 1556 runs

England’s run-machine Joe Root had a phenomenal year in Test. He was an unstoppable force in the longest format of the game. Root scored 1556 runs in 17 matches at an average of 55.57 with 5 half-centuries and 6 centuries to his name.

Yashasvi Jaiswal (IND): 1478 runs

The only Indian on this list, Yashasvi Jaiswal had a fantastic year with the bat in the longest format of the game. The young southpaw scored 1478 runs in 15 matches at an average of 54.74 with 9 fifties and 3 hundreds.

Ben Duckett (ENG): 1149 runs

The dashing England opener, Ben Duckett has been a great opener for England and been in great form. Duckett accumulated 1149 runs in 17 matches at an average of 37.06 with 6 fifties and 2 centuries.

Harry Brook (ENG): 1100 runs

The young sensation Harry Brook has been a brilliant batter for England for couple of years. Brook had a brilliant Pakistan Tour and showed his sheer class. In 12 matches, Brook accumulated 1100 runs at an average of 55 with 3 fifties and 4 hundreds to his name.

Kamindu Mendis (SL): 1049 runs

The last on this list is young Sri Lankan batter Kamindu Mendis. Mendis was the lone-warrior for the Lankan-side in 2024. In 9 matches, Mendis scored 1049 runs at an average of 74.92 with 3 fifties and 5 centuries.
